Energy Systems Technologies in California

Energy Systems Technologies Schools in California

122 Energy Systems Technologies students earned their degrees in the state in 2022-2023.

As a degree choice, Energy Systems Technologies is the 277th most popular major in the state.

Education Levels of Energy Systems Technologies Majors in California

Energy Systems Technologies majors in the state tend to have the following degree levels:

Education Level Number of Grads
Award Taking Less Than 1 Year 80
Master’s Degree 20
Associate Degree 19
Award Taking 1 to 2 Years 3
Award Taking 2 to 4 Years 3

Racial Distribution

The racial distribution of energy systems technologies majors in California is as follows:

  • Asian: 13.9%
  • Black or African American: 2.5%
  • Hispanic or Latino: 32.0%
  • White: 32.0%
  • Non-Resident Alien: 10.7%
  • Other Races: 9.0%
